Fujifilm Real 3D W1 vs Nikon L110 Physical Comparison
For anybody who is aiming to travel with your camera, you should think about its weight and proportions. The Fujifilm Real 3D W1 has external measurements of 124mm x 68mm x 26mm (4.9" x 2.7" x 1.0") and a weight of 260 grams (0.57 lbs) and the Nikon L110 has measurements of 109mm x 74mm x 78mm (4.3" x 2.9" x 3.1") accompanied by a weight of 406 grams (0.90 lbs).

Fujifilm Real 3D W1 vs Nikon L110 Sensor Comparison
Usually, it can be difficult to visualize the contrast between sensor dimensions purely by looking at technical specs. The pic below might give you a more clear sense of the sensor measurements in the Fujifilm Real 3D W1 and L110.
As you can tell, each of these cameras have the same sensor dimensions but different resolution. You should anticipate the Nikon L110 to give you more detail because of its extra 2 Megapixels. Greater resolution will let you crop photos a bit more aggressively.
